Who wrote Simca lyrics?


Simca is written by James Brogan.
✔️

When was Simca released?


It is first released on August 16, 1994 as part of Samiam's album "Clumsy"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 6th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Simca?


Simca falls under the genre Rock.
✔️

How long is the song Simca?


Simca song length is 3 minutes and 01 seconds.
